What result are you getting? Error message? Nothing at all?

One of the problems with RunSQL is that, if you turn off SetWarnings, you
get no indication if something goes wrong. Instead of:
DoCmd.SetWarnings False
DoCmd.RunSQL strSql
try:
dbEngine(0)(0).Execute strSql, dbFailOnError
That will not bother you with a confirmation dialog, but will generate a
trappable error if the insert fails.

The values you are inserting into PdWoDesc2 and PdWoDesc3 involve IIf()
expressions. Because of the way the lines broke, I cannot tell if you are
trying to insert a space of a zero-length string for the final option, but
this could be the cause of the failure. Try inserting a Null instead:
IIf(Len(RTrim(tblReviewWorkOrders!WoDesc))40,
Trim(Mid(tblReviewWorkOrders!WoDesc,41,60)), Null) AS WoDesc2,

You could also make it more efficient by removing the Left() from the WHERE
clause for the WoNo field, i.e. change:
((Left([tblReviewWorkOrders]![WoNo],1)) Like "l" Or
to:
([tblReviewWorkOrders]![WoNo],1 Like "l*" Or
and the same for "m*" and "v*". If the WoNo field happens to be indexed, JET
will be able to use the index if the function call is not there.
